My Buying Guides on Small Refrigerator Stainless Steel

Why I Chose a Small Stainless Steel Refrigerator

When I started looking for a small refrigerator, I wanted something compact, durable, and easy to fit into a tight space. Stainless steel stood out to me because it gives a clean, modern look and is usually easier to match with other appliances. I also liked that it feels sturdy and can handle everyday use well.

My First Priority: Size and Space

The first thing I checked was the actual dimensions. I measured the spot where I planned to place the refrigerator, including door clearance and ventilation space. I found that even a small refrigerator can vary a lot in width, depth, and height, so I made sure to compare the product measurements carefully before buying.

Storage Capacity That Fits My Needs

I paid close attention to the internal storage layout. Some small refrigerators look compact outside but offer surprisingly usable space inside. I looked for adjustable shelves, door bins, and a freezer compartment if needed. For me, the right capacity depended on whether I wanted it for drinks, snacks, leftovers, or a small apartment setup.

Why Stainless Steel Finish Mattered to Me

I wanted a finish that looked good and was easy to maintain. Stainless steel gave me that polished appearance, and I liked that it blends well in kitchens, offices, dorm rooms, and studio apartments. I also checked whether the finish was fingerprint-resistant, because that made a big difference in keeping it looking neat.

Energy Efficiency Was Important in My Decision

I always look at energy usage before choosing any appliance. A small refrigerator may use less power than a full-size model, but efficiency still matters over time. I checked for Energy Star ratings or similar efficiency labels so I could keep electricity costs down while still getting reliable cooling.

Noise Level I Could Live With

Since I planned to use mine in a living space, I cared a lot about noise. Some compact refrigerators run quietly, while others can be noticeable in a bedroom or office. I read reviews to see what other buyers said about the compressor sound and general operation before making my choice.

Cooling Performance and Temperature Control

I wanted a refrigerator that kept food and drinks consistently cold without freezing items unexpectedly. I looked for adjustable temperature controls so I could fine-tune the cooling based on what I stored inside. Reliable cooling performance mattered more to me than extra features I might not use.

Freezer Space and Extra Features

If I needed to store frozen items, I checked whether the unit had a separate freezer compartment or just a small chiller section. I also considered useful extras like reversible doors, interior lighting, can dispensers, and removable shelves. These features made the refrigerator more convenient for my daily routine.

Build Quality and Durability

I wanted something that would last, so I looked at the overall build quality. A sturdy door, solid shelving, and a dependable compressor were all signs to me that the refrigerator was worth the investment. I also checked customer reviews to see how the appliance held up over time.

My Final Tip Before Buying

Before I made my purchase, I compared price, warranty, and return policy. That helped me feel more confident in my decision. My advice is to choose a small stainless steel refrigerator that matches your space, storage needs, and daily habits, not just one that looks good online.
